What's the most beautiful place to visit in the Vaucluse from the campsite?
The region is full of remarkable sites. The Ancient Theater of Orange (17 km), the Palais des Papes in Avignon (39 km), L’Isle-sur-la-Sorgue and its antique shops (47 km), and the villages of the Luberon are among the must-see attractions. In addition, La Garde-Adhémar, a village listed among the most beautiful in France, is just 11 km from our estate.
